CONTEMPORARY CURRA LIVING

Are you looking for that new home feeling without the hassle of building? Your search ends here. This stunning property at 14 Fairmont Court, crafted by a trusted and quality local builder, is ideal to make your small acreage dreams a reality.

Built with meticulous attention to detail, this home has been expertly crafted from the drafting of construction plans through to soil testing, slab engineering, and council approvals. With a six year builder's warranty included, you can move in with complete peace of mind.

Be welcomed by a long concrete driveway leading to the garage, ensuring your pride and joy is kept safe from the elements.

Inside, a modern, air-conditioned open plan living space awaits, designed to elevate your lifestyle. This space seamlessly transitions to the outdoors through double stacker sliding doors, leading to an expansive alfresco area with views over your gently sloping, football field-sized backyard.

The impressive kitchen combines sophisticated design with practical functionality, featuring generous stone benchtop space and a walk-in pantry, perfect for any cooking enthusiast.

The four generously sized bedrooms blend comfort and style, each equipped with ceiling fans and built-in robes for ample storage. The main bedroom, air-conditioned for your comfort, features an ensuite with dual vanities and a walk-in robe. A second bathroom, complete with a separate bath and shower, adds convenience and elegance.

Step outside to your 1.48 acre fully fenced property, a private oasis ideal for future veggie gardens, fruit trees, and alfresco dining with friends and family. Enjoy water security with two 5,000 gallon water tanks.

Key Features

Quality built brand new home by Sutton Building Solutions

Expansive 1.48 acre, flood free, flat land

Highly sought after location surrounded by quality homes

Only a 20 minute drive to the Gympie CBD

Located in a desirable estate, this home offers a perfect blend of rural serenity and convenience. Enjoy the peaceful lifestyle while being close to the new bypass interchange, making the Sunshine Coast commute a breeze. The property is also a quick 20 minute drive to Gympie's CBD and just five minutes from local amenities, including a service station, pharmacy, and Curra Country Club.
